University of Washington TRIO Training


University of Washington TRIO Training is a U.S. Department of Education funded opportunity for TRIO staff. Training is offered under two different priorities: Priority 1 (record keeping, performance reporting, and project evaluation) and Priority 3 (student need assessment, proven retention and graduation strategies, and the effective use of educational technology).
Attendance at the training is approved travel for TRIO programs. There is no registration fee. Please do not make travel plans until you receive notification of your acceptance. Thank you.
